> ## Documentation Index
> Fetch the complete documentation index at: https://docs.trae.cn/llms.txt
> Use this file to discover all available pages before exploring further.

SOLO Agent 是一个面向复杂项目开发的智能体。它能够助力你高效完成从需求迭代到架构重构的全流程开发工作。通过智能任务规划与精准执行机制，SOLO Agent 可在确认计划后自动推进开发进度。同时，你还可以自主编排多个智能体，组建属于你的 AI 团队，实现多角色协同工作，加速项目落地。
## 前置条件 {#309dbdc9}
已通过界面左上角的模式切换按钮，将 TRAE 切换至 SOLO 模式。
## 启用 SOLO Agent {#3151828e}
进入 SOLO 模式后，点击 AI 对话输入框左下角的 **@** 符号，然后在智能体菜单中选择 **SOLO Agent**。
![Image=700x213](https://p9-arcosite.byteimg.com/tos-cn-i-goo7wpa0wc/b6a1ec17091e48fa942cd05dc32291b9~tplv-goo7wpa0wc-image.image)
## 编辑 SOLO Agent {#2cc49096}
你可以为 SOLO Agent 配置其可调用的自定义智能体、MCP Server 和内置工具。

1. 将鼠标悬浮至 SOLO Agent 右侧的配置图标。
   ![Image=700x151](https://p9-arcosite.byteimg.com/tos-cn-i-goo7wpa0wc/22fe7f2140e043fea5bf68f76f2d5e42~tplv-goo7wpa0wc-image.image)
2. 点击面板上的 **编辑工具** 按钮，前往 SOLO Agent 的配置面板。
3. 完成所需配置。

## 相关功能 {#fd103834}
### 调用自定义智能体 {#c9b04091}
SOLO Agent 支持调用自定义智能体以完成模块化任务。
SOLO Agent 已默认内置 Search 智能体，用于检索和查看文件，从而帮助 SOLO Agent 更精准地自动调用其他智能体来完成任务。
为 SOLO Agent 配置好其他可调用的智能体后，SOLO Agent 作为主控智能体，可以在执行和处理上下文较长的复杂任务时，自动调用相应的智能体，将任务进行拆分与隔离。这样可以让不同的智能体在独立的上下文中专注处理各自的任务，提升整体的执行效率与结果质量。
此外，你也可以在提示词中明确指定需调用的智能体，SOLO Agent 会根据上下文在相应的时机调用该智能体。
![Image=700x304](https://p9-arcosite.byteimg.com/tos-cn-i-goo7wpa0wc/6e1c6d18728e497f8dd84cf025886022~tplv-goo7wpa0wc-image.image)
关于如何配置可被 SOLO Agent 调用的智能体，参阅 “[创建自定义智能体](https://docs.trae.ai/ide/agent?_lang=zh#dc8000ac)” 中的智能体参数配置部分。
### Plan 模式 {#9a746c99}
Plan 模式适用于中小型功能开发和模块级重构。开启该模式后，当 SOLO Agent 收到你的需求时，会分析需求并规划任务，然后生成一份规划文档，待你确认后一一执行。
若生成的计划不符合你的预期，你可以直接手动编辑内容，或向 SOLO Agent 发送修改需求，让它根据指令自动调整内容。
**启用 Plan 模式：**
在对话输入框中输入 `/`，然后在显示的模式选择列表中选择 `/ Plan`。
### Spec 模式 {#7ce5bc8e}
Spec 模式面向更复杂的系统级任务。SOLO Agent 会根据你的需求生成完整的三阶段文档组，包括大纲（spec.md）、 任务列表（tasks.md）和验收清单（checklist.md）。这些文档存储在项目根目录下的 `.trae/specs/` 目录中，按任务名称分组为独立文件夹。你可以对这些文件进行版本控制，作为项目知识资产长期保留。

::::cols
@col 33
![Image=1422x1747](https://p16-arcosite-sg.ibyteimg.com/tos-alisg-i-k9wyc2ijk0-sg/002fb478f28a4339a1535e015f652306~tplv-k9wyc2ijk0-image.image)


@col 33
![Image=1420x1751](https://p9-arcosite.byteimg.com/tos-cn-i-goo7wpa0wc/f950b869867e482ab4d16166576c4cfd~tplv-goo7wpa0wc-image.image)


@col 33
![Image=1420x1748](https://p9-arcosite.byteimg.com/tos-cn-i-goo7wpa0wc/2d290b013fb84aa7ad1d70fa63ae59a1~tplv-goo7wpa0wc-image.image)

::::

上述文档被首次创建时，SOLO Agent 会暂停执行并等待你的确认。在此阶段你可以直接编辑文档内容，也可以用自然语言告诉 SOLO Agent 你希望修改的部分，SOLO Agent 会据此修改文档。确认执行后，任务列表和验收清单的状态会随着执行进度自动更新。
**Spec 模式的使用场景：**
<!-- @cols-width: 203,300,312 -->
| | | | \
|**场景** |**描述** |**为什么需要 Spec 模式** |
|---|---|---|
| | | | \
|从零搭建新系统/模块 |从零搭建一个完整的服务、模块或应用。 |需求范围大、架构决策多，必须先对齐大纲再着手开发。 |
| | | | \
|大规模重构 |对现有系统进行架构级重构或技术栈迁移。 |涉及大量文件和模块间依赖，需要清晰的任务拆解和验收标准。 |
| | | | \
|多人协作项目 |团队中多位工程师基于 AI 协同开发同一项目。 |Spec 文档作为单一事实来源对齐所有人的理解。 |
| | | | \
|高质量/高稳定性项目的开发 |核心业务逻辑、支付系统、安全模块等关键功能的开发。 |需要详尽的验收清单来确保每个环节达标。 |
| | | | \
|需长期维护的项目 |需要持续迭代、有历史包袱的成熟项目。 |Spec 文档留存为项目知识资产，降低后续维护成本。 |

**启用 Spec 模式：**
若要启用 Spec 模式，在对话输入框中输入 `/`，然后在显示的模式选择列表中选择 `/ Spec`。
## 可被一键导入的自定义智能体 {#9c23f012}
针对项目开发中的不同场景，此部分提供了一系列可直接导入并使用的自定义智能体示例。这些智能体可以被单独调用；或在开发流程的相应阶段由 SOLO Agent 自动调用，以完成特定任务。同时，这些自定义智能体也可以作为参考模板，你可以根据实际需求调整现有配置。
你可以通过点击下表中相应的链接，将这些智能体快速导入 TRAE 中并使用。
### UI 设计师 {#dc5e2a96}
<!-- @cols-width: 150,441,230 -->
| | | | \
|**智能体名称** |**使用场景** |**链接** |
|---|---|---|
| | | | \
|UI Designer |UI Designer（ui-designer） 是一个专业的 UI/UX 设计智能体，用于创建界面、设计组件、搭建设计系统和提升视觉美感。它兼顾可访问性、用户体验、组件一致性和跨平台适配，能提供可落地的设计方案和技术指导。 |\
| |主要使用场景如下： |\
| | |\
| |* **组件库设计**：设计统一按钮、表单等组件，包含多种状态和变体。 |\
| |* **界面优化**：改善布局和视觉层级，提升可用性。 |\
| |* **设计系统建设**：标准化颜色、排版、间距等设计 token，保证跨产品一致性。 |\
| |* **跨平台适配**：确保界面在不同屏幕和设备上表现一致。  |https://s.trae.com.cn/a/8fdcb7 |\
| | |点击以上链接，直接将智能体导入 TRAE 中使用。 |

### 前端架构师 {#6a4e9b3a}
<!-- @cols-width: 156,441,227 -->
| | | | \
|**智能体名称** |**使用场景** |**链接** |
|---|---|---|
| | | | \
|Frontend Architect |Frontend Architect（frontend-architect） 是一个专业的前端架构智能体，擅长构建高性能、可扩展的前端界面，涵盖 React、Vue 和 Angular 等主流框架。它能够在组件开发、状态管理、性能优化、跨浏览器适配等方面提供专业指导，并输出可落地的前端实现方案。 |\
| |主要使用场景如下： |\
| | |\
| |* **界面开发**：实现响应式、可访问的 UI，确保与设计系统一致，并支持动画和交互优化。  |\
| |* **组件架构**：设计可复用、可维护的组件体系，管理生命周期和组件接口。 |\
| |* **状态管理**：处理复杂状态逻辑，选型并实现 Redux、Vuex、NgRx 等状态管理方案。 |\
| |* **性能优化**：通过代码拆分、懒加载、虚拟滚动等技术提升渲染和加载效率。 |\
| |* **前端工程与质量保障**：配置构建工具、CI/CD、测试体系，确保代码质量、安全性和可维护性。 |https://s.trae.com.cn/a/3fbe5a |\
| | |点击以上链接，直接将智能体导入 TRAE 中使用。 |

### 后端架构师 {#56ef6f99}
<!-- @cols-width: 156,441,227 -->
| | | | \
|**智能体名称** |**使用场景** |**链接** |
|---|---|---|
| | | | \
|Backend Architect |Backend Architect（backend-architect） 是一个专业的后端架构智能体，擅长设计高性能、可扩展且安全的服务器端系统。它能够在 API 设计、业务逻辑实现、数据库架构、系统性能优化和可扩展性等方面提供专业指导，并输出可落地的后端解决方案。 |\
| |主要使用场景如下： |\
| | |\
| |* **API 设计**：设计 RESTful 或 GraphQL 接口，规范请求/响应、认证和版本管理。  |\
| |* **业务逻辑实现**：构建可扩展的服务层，处理复杂业务规则、异步任务和缓存策略。 |\
| |* **数据库架构与优化**：设计高效数据库结构，优化查询性能，选择合适的数据存储方案。  |\
| |* **系统性能与可扩展性**：实现负载均衡、自动扩容、高可用和监控告警体系。  |\
| |* **安全与运维**：保证认证授权、数据加密、合规性，配置 CI/CD、容器化和基础设施管理。 |https://s.trae.com.cn/a/441a24 |\
| | |点击以上链接，直接将智能体导入 TRAE 中使用。 |

### API 测试工程师 {#fd753c0b}
<!-- @cols-width: 156,441,227 -->
| | | | \
|**智能体名称** |**使用场景** |**链接** |
|---|---|---|
| | | | \
|API Test Pro |API Test Pro（api-test-pro） 是一个专业的 API 测试智能体，擅长功能验证、性能测试、负载测试和契约合规检查。它能够全面评估 REST、GraphQL、gRPC 等接口的可靠性、性能和安全性，并提供可落地的测试报告与改进建议。 |\
| |主要使用场景如下： |\
| | |\
| |* **契约测试**：验证 API 与 OpenAPI/Swagger 规范一致，确保请求/响应符合设计。 |\
| |* **功能测试**：检测各接口的有效/无效输入处理、边界情况、错误处理和业务逻辑正确性。 |\
| |* **性能测试**：评估接口响应时间、识别瓶颈、验证性能 SLA。 |\
| |* **负载测试**：模拟并发用户、压力场景，检查系统在高负载下的稳定性和降级策略。  |\
| |* **安全测试**：发现常见漏洞，如 SQL 注入、XSS、认证绕过等。 |https://s.trae.com.cn/a/1ea8bb |\
| | |点击以上链接，直接将智能体导入 TRAE 中使用。 |

### AI 集成工程师 {#94cf8769}
<!-- @cols-width: 156,441,227 -->
| | | | \
|**智能体名称** |**使用场景** |**链接** |
|---|---|---|
| | | | \
|AI Integration Eng |AI Integration Engineer（ai-integration-engineer） 是一个专业的 AI/ML 集成智能体，擅长将人工智能功能整合到应用中，包括语言模型集成、推荐系统构建和智能自动化实现。它能够提供可落地的 AI 解决方案，兼顾性能、可靠性和业务价值。 |\
| |主要使用场景如下： |\
| | |\
| |* **语言模型集成**：将 GPT 等大模型接入应用，处理对话、文本生成或自然语言理解任务。 |\
| |* **推荐系统开发**：构建基于协同过滤、内容或混合算法的个性化推荐引擎，支持实时推送与冷启动处理。 |\
| |* **智能自动化**：实现动态定价、流程自动化或决策系统，结合规则与 ML 预测提升效率。 |\
| |* **模型部署与优化**：容器化部署、蓝绿/金丝雀发布、性能优化和监控，确保模型可靠运行。 |\
| |* **数据与安全管理**：设计可扩展数据管道、隐私保护机制、偏差检测与合规性措施。 |https://s.trae.com.cn/a/16c32c |\
| | |点击以上链接，直接将智能体导入 TRAE 中使用。 |

### DevOps 工程师 {#788daaf7}
<!-- @cols-width: 156,441,227 -->
| | | | \
|**智能体名称** |**使用场景** |**链接** |
|---|---|---|
| | | | \
|DevOps Architect |DevOps Architect（devops-architect） 是一个专业的 DevOps 智能体，擅长构建自动化基础设施、CI/CD 流水线和监控系统，确保软件快速、可靠、安全地交付，并具备高可用性和可扩展性。 |\
| |主要使用场景如下： |\
| | |\
| |* **CI/CD 流水线**：设计和实现自动化构建、测试和部署，支持回滚与多分支策略。 |\
| |* **云基础设施配置**：搭建可扩展、高可用、安全的云环境（AWS/Azure/GCP），使用基础设施即代码管理资源。 |\
| |* **监控与可观测性**：配置系统监控、告警、日志聚合和分布式追踪，提供可操作的运行洞察。 |\
| |* **部署自动化**：实现蓝绿、金丝雀、滚动部署策略，自动化数据库迁移和环境管理。  |\
| |* **安全与合规**：管理权限、密钥、加密和审计，确保符合 SOC2、HIPAA、PCI-DSS 等标准。 |https://s.trae.com.cn/a/bab503 |\
| | |点击以上链接，直接将智能体导入 TRAE 中使用。 |

### 性能优化师 {#d7c02e53}
<!-- @cols-width: 156,441,227 -->
| | | | \
|**智能体名称** |**使用场景** |**链接** |
|---|---|---|
| | | | \
|Performance Expert |Performance Expert（performance-expert） 是一个专业的性能优化智能体，擅长系统、应用和数据库的性能分析与优化。它能够发现瓶颈、进行性能测试和压力测试，并提供可执行的优化方案，从而提升响应速度、吞吐量和整体系统效率。 |\
| |主要使用场景如下： |\
| | |\
| |* **性能测试**：设计和执行负载、压力和耐久性测试，建立性能基准并模拟实际用户行为。 |\
| |* **性能分析与诊断**：对代码、数据库、前端和基础设施进行多层级分析，定位瓶颈和热点问题。 |\
| |* **系统优化**：从应用代码、数据库查询到基础设施配置，提供端到端性能改进建议。 |\
| |* **代码与数据库优化**：改进算法、数据结构、查询效率、缓存策略和 ORM 使用。 |\
| |* **基础设施优化**：调整线程池、容器配置、操作系统参数、负载均衡和 CDN 策略以提升整体性能。  |\
| |* **质量保证与报告**：提供清晰的性能分析报告、优化建议和验证方法，确保优化可衡量、可重复。 |https://s.trae.com.cn/a/7bb287 |\
| | |点击以上链接，直接将智能体导入 TRAE 中使用。 |

### 合规审查员 {#c8787367}
<!-- @cols-width: 156,441,227 -->
| | | | \
|**智能体名称** |**使用场景** |**链接** |
|---|---|---|
| | | | \
|Compliance Checker |Compliance Checker（compliance-checker） 是一个专业的法律合规模拟智能体，擅长审查法律文件、隐私政策和服务条款，确保符合各类法规和行业标准。它能够识别潜在风险、提出改进建议，并帮助企业降低法律合规风险。 |\
| |主要使用场景如下： |\
| | |\
| |* **文件审查**：检查服务条款、隐私政策等法律文档，识别缺失条款、歧义或过时内容。 |\
| |* **法规合规评估**：根据 GDPR、CCPA、PIPEDA、COPPA 等法规分析文档合规性，提供整改建议。 |\
| |* **风险识别与缓解**：发现可能带来法律责任的条款、消费者保护问题、知识产权或用户内容风险。 |\
| |* **最佳实践建议**：提供标准条款示例，优先级整改清单，并给出实施时间表和法律依据引用。 |\
| |* **操作指南**：区分法律要求与最佳实践，确保建议可落地、实用且符合法律标准。 |https://s.trae.com.cn/a/7a3bf7 |\
| | |点击以上链接，直接将智能体导入 TRAE 中使用。 |




